Neurogenic (Neurological) Constipation
What is Neurogenic (Neurological) Constipation
Neurogenic constipation occurs when the nerves controlling the intestines are not working properly. This can happen due to neurological diseases, spinal cord injuries, or nerve damage. Even if the intestines are healthy, the signal to push stool doesn’t reach the muscles properly, leading to constipation.

Causes
- Spinal cord injury – nerve signals to bowel may be blocked.
- Parkinson’s disease – slows down bowel movements.
- Multiple sclerosis – nerve damage affecting gut coordination.
- Stroke – reduced bowel control due to weak muscles.
- Peripheral neuropathy – often from diabetes, causing poor gut sensation.
Symptoms
- Stool is hard, infrequent, and difficult to pass.
- Straining or manual help may be needed.
- Feeling of incomplete evacuation.
- Abdominal bloating, heaviness, or cramps.
- Constipation may be long-term and persistent.
- Sometimes discomfort or pain in lower back/pelvic area.

Precautions & Lifestyle
- Maintain high-fiber diet: vegetables, fruits, whole grains.
- Stay hydrated: 8–10 glasses of water daily.
- Regular light exercise if possible — walking, physiotherapy, or passive limb movement.
- Scheduled toilet routine to train bowel muscles.
